MAIN PURPOSE:

To support the regulatory team in handling the registration of company’s products, fulfill national regulatory authority regulations and Abbott Laboratories international / local policies and procedures and local laws / regulations.

CORE R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• To support the company portfolio and provide regulatory guidance and support to internal groups in line with local, regional and global strategies while ensuring alignment and collaboration across Abbott.
  • To help maintaining product marketing authorizations including regulatory authority approvals for various regulatory activities as required.
  • To prepare and submit regulatory applications required in the product life cycle.
  • Review and provide regulatory assessment for variations.
  • To follow up of mandatory requirements for registration.
  • To interact with local, regional and global personnel on regulatory issues.
  • To communicate information and present status updates on product/project activities to key internal/external stakeholders.
  • To maintain professional knowledge and keep abreast of the legislation and highlight the potential impact on the business.
  • To ensure compliance with statutory obligations.

EDUCATION:

  • B.Pharm (A strong prefernence), B.Sc. or M.Sc.
  • Experience in the pharmaceutical industry/ medical device/ over the counter products/ food supplements (preferable).
  • Mastery of relevant regulations and the ability to stay abreast of pertinent regulations, knowledge and experience of GDP and GMP.
  • Fluent in English and Hebrew
